Transaction 714e1a57ebfa4fe4913af3586e95fa77e4991813a3cd46b9668996431a79dd40

1 Input
2 Outputs
  • 714e1a57ebfa4fe4913af3586e95fa77e4991813a3cd46b9668996431a79dd40:0
  • value  8601657579
    address  1CJuZFuZEqgMPJAFsB3cG7mJ1suEdKf68r
  • 714e1a57ebfa4fe4913af3586e95fa77e4991813a3cd46b9668996431a79dd40:1
  • value  2789900
    address  1DJP95GCPM3vRAbTc79iVoDgJVKeEmEjGp